Morgan Murphy's Bio

Morgan Murphy is an Emmy nominated writer/comedian. Morgan got her start writing on Comedy Central's "Crank Yankers, “which led her to become a writer on "Jimmy Kimmel Live," where she has performed twice as a stand-up. Next, she wrote on “Late Night with Jimmy Fallon” where she spent two years and was nominated for an Emmy. In 2011, she became a writer and consulting producer on the hit CBS sitcom “2 Broke Girls”. She was a co-executive producer on ABC’s “Downward Dog,” a consultant on the Roseanne revival, created and executive produced the ABC pilot presentation, “El Barlito,” starring George Lopez, a Co-Executive Producer on the last season of MODERN FAMILY for ABC, and most recently a Consulting Producer and Writer on BEAVIS & BUTT-HEAD for Paramount+ and a consulting producer and writer on Abbott Elementary for ABC.
